January 2024 presented a mixed picture regarding crime in Chelmsford’s built-up area. With a population of 113,362, a total of 994 crimes were reported, resulting in a crime rate of 8.8 per 1,000 residents. This figure is slightly higher than the UK average of 7.4 per 1,000. The breakdown reveals a significant proportion of crimes relate to violence and sexual offences, constituting 37% of all incidents. While this category experienced a decrease from the previous month, concerning increases were observed in other theft, anti-social behaviour, and drug-related offences. The substantial rise in drug offences is particularly noteworthy and warrants further investigation. Burglary and criminal damage and arson saw reductions, offering some positive news. Violence and sexual offences remain the most prevalent crime category, accounting for 37% of all reported incidents (368 crimes). However, there was a welcome decrease of 10% in this area compared to December. Significant increases were observed in other theft (+20.3%), anti-social behaviour (+21.7%), and drug-related offences (+84.2%). Conversely, burglaries saw a notable decline (-21.1%). Shoplifting remains a persistent issue, with 138 reported incidents. The fluctuations in these categories require closer examination to identify potential causes and preventative strategies.

January 2024 saw a crime rate of 8.8 crimes per 1,000 residents in Chelmsford's built-up area, a slight increase of 1.4% compared to December 2023's rate of 8.7. While a small rise, this remains marginally above the UK average of 7.4 per 1,000. The overall number of reported crimes totalled 994, reflecting a relatively stable crime picture for the month.
